Yea I have a 1.5" sheave on the motor And an 11" sheave for the mill. Should give me 160Rpm at the mill

Figured it out!!!! I had to get a 3PDT on-off-on switch. Down position is mill on normal. Middle off and up position is mill reversed. Here's what I did
